数据库值为空怎么表示(数据库值为空怎么表示出来)
要看数据库表的值,表中的值为null就要用null来判断,表中的值是空的话就用=‘’;2进去以后,点击数据库文件前面的+号,3然后右键数据库文件夹,选择“新建数据库”4然后建立一个名为test的数据表5建立完成后,在下方的编辑器中输入下方图片中的代码,点击运行,6运行之后,可以看到test表插入了一条空记录这样就完成了如下图所示。
空间中null主要有3种意思\x0d\x0a1知道数据存在,但不知道具体值\x0d\x0a2不知道数据是否存在\x0d\x0a3数据不存在\x0d\x0aNull,读音n#652l本意是“空的元素只有零的”意思计算机中通常表示空值,无结果,或是空集合\x0d\x0a在ASCII码的第一个字符是;数据库中空值的含义, 就是相当于 “不知道” 的含义例如有一个 员工表包含下面这些列员工代码 NOT NULL,员工姓名 NOT NULL,员工生日,员工籍贯,其中, 员工代码 与 员工姓名 是 非空的, 那么必须有数据 不能说 “不知道”而 员工生日 与 员工籍贯 是 可以为空的。
数据库中空字符串和null是有区别的,具体有含义存储方式查询行为性能数据完整性等1含义 空字符串是一个有效的非空的字符串值,表示字符串的长度为零而NULL表示缺少值或未定义的数据,它不指向任何对象,相当于没有任何值2存储方式 空字符串会分配存储空间,例如在字符串字段中;null中文代表通常表示空值或无效值它是用于表示一个变量或表达式未赋值或不可用的情况在编程和计算机科学中,quotnullquot常用于表示一个空对象空指针缺少数值或无效的条件作为一个特殊的值,它可以在程序中用来检查和处理空或无效的情况,以避免错误或异常这个概念在很多编程语言和数据库中都有使用。
在数据库中,空值是指( )
1、int为数字类型 这种字段会有个默认值,就是0 有很多人会用int字段来做对比,那么这个字段的值就会有0和1 而在你的语句中,0就是空,但不是null,所以就会这样了 只是不知道你用的是什么数据库,因为很多数据库在条件中加引号就是字符的意思,而数字字段会出错。
2、null表示空,未赋值未知值,可以理解成没有任何值,选A就是了。
3、null空值和零的区别如下1对象的内容不同 null表示对象的内容为空,即对象的内容是空白的空值表示对象的内容无法确定零表示对象的内容确定为零2对象的值不同 null表示对象计算中具有保留的值,用于指示指针不引用有效对象空值表示值未知,空值一般表示数据未知不适用或将在以后添加数据。
4、quot空值quot是对null值的中文叫法,两者同指一个东西我想楼主是想弄清楚null空值与零长度字符串#39#39或称为空字符串之间的区别在代码里quot零长度字符串quot用一对没有间隔的英文引号#39#39表示,它的数据类型是明确的即属于字符型,存储quot零长度字符串quot是要占用物理磁盘空间的而null值其数据类型是未知。
5、0 而NULL是表示这个字段没有填,不是所有字段都允许空值access的表就相当于是一个表格,字段就是竖着的一列,一条记录就是横着的一行NULL值表示这个单元格从来没有被填写过,而0就。
数据库中数据为空值的是
1真正的空值,也就是“没有输入的值”,可以出现在大多数类型的字段中如果没有别的约束条件,SQL server中表示为null,显示为ltNULL,手工在SQL server企业管理器中输入的方法是按Ctrl+0它在NET中对应在TSQL命令中,判断一个值是不是空值,要用“is null”而不是。
在数据库里null空值表示没东西,一个字段在未写入数据前它天然就是空的,因此我们可以通过隐式或显式两种方式向数据表写入null值,但是空字符串只能通过显式方式写入数据表,因为空字符串实际上是一种特殊的字符长度为0它不会天然就存在的,存储空字符串是要占用物理磁盘空间的例如,有学生表。
打开sql server数据库,什么值为空 在MS SQL Server和Oracle这两个主要的数据库中,空值都比较特殊,不能直接用quot=quot或quotltquot号来比较,如果你要用这两个符号比较,就会发现,空值即不在等于的集内,也不在不等于的集内特别注意的是,空值用“lt”不等于比较时,也不在集合内具体的你自已。
这三者的区别是数据库中的字段的值0,表示的是数值为 0,即数字 0其ASCII码为十进制的 48null 在字符处理的过程中通常被称作“空字符”,其ASCII码为十进制的 0空格SPACE,即我们平时按下的空格键的 ASCII 码值是十进制的32。